Major shareholder in Voditza Bottling Ltd. is Ivanov Company Ltd. The production lines have been officially opened in 2004. The main activity of the company is development and extraction of mineral water from Bore hole No.P-2. Voditza village is situated in North East Bulgaria, 18 km west away from Popovo. The village is located on the drainage, between the rivers Cherni Lom and Baninski Lom. The land of Voditza village is located in a favorable natural conditions – abundance of clean mountain water, green pastures, broad-leaved woodlands and fertile ground.
Voditza Mineral Water
Total Mineral:417 mg/l
Voditza Mineral Water comes from Voditza, Popovo in Bulgaria. It contains 29mg sodium, 48mg calcium, 27mg magnesium, 23mg chloride, 57mg sulfate and 228mg bicarbonate. Voditza Mineral Water thus contains a total of 417mg of minerals per liter(Low minerality).
Voditza Mineral Water has a degree of hardness of 1.5 GH and is therefore considered as Hard Water.
